Kizingo is a secluded private beach resort, situated two degrees south of the Equator on the island of Lamu, off the coast of Kenya.
Lamu town, an historic Swahili trading port, is renowned for its beautifully carved doors, tall buildings of coral rock and decorative plasterwork. The Swahili House museum, the history
museum and the fort are all interesting places to visit.
Kizingo is strongly committed to conservation, ecologically sound practices and a symbiotic relationship with the local community.
We used the knowledge and expertise of the local artisans to construct the bandas at Kizingo. They are built of local
materials such as mangrove poles, star palm leaves and coconut palms.
